Frequently Asked Questions about Mazeppa
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Mazeppa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Mazeppa ranges from $1,009 to $2,250 with an average monthly rent of $1,677.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Mazeppa c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Mazeppa range from $1,139 to $3,399.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,990.
How expensive are Mazeppa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 22 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Mazeppa on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,250 to $3,793 - averaging $2,085 for the location.
